ISLAMABAD: The Pakistan People’s Party (PPP) has constituted a Parliamentary Board to oversee the awarding of party tickets to candidates for the upcoming general elections in Gilgit-Baltistan.
According to a statement issued by Jameel Ahmed Soomro, political secretary to the PPP chairman, on Monday, the board has been formed to ensure a transparent and merit-based selection process for party nominees in the region.
The Parliamentary Board comprises senior party leaders, including Faryal Talpur, Syed Nayyar Hussain Bokhari, Qamar Zaman Kaira, and Nadeem Afzal Chan, along with Muhammad Humayoon Khan, Advocate Amjad Hussain Azar, Engineer Muhammad Ismail, Imran Nadeem, Jamil Ahmed, and Bashir Ahmed.
The board will be responsible for reviewing applications, assessing candidates’ credentials, and finalizing recommendations for party tickets in Gilgit-Baltistan.
The PPP leadership expressed confidence that the board will play a key role in strengthening the party’s electoral strategy and ensuring effective representation in the upcoming polls.
